2016 Audi Q7 Problems: 4 Issues Every Owner Should Know
2016 model year · 1,950+ owner reports · Updated April 2026
According to Au7o's analysis of 1,950+ owner reports, the 2016 Audi Q7 has 4 documented known issues, with 2 rated critical. The most serious are TDI Diesel Emissions Scandal and Recalls (Dieselgate) ($0-$3,000 repair) and Severe Carbon Buildup Causing Valve Damage (3.0T TFSI) ($300-$20,000 repair). The most commonly reported issue is Supercharger Nose Cone Bearing and Clutch Wear with 1,100 owner reports. Across all issues, repair costs range from $0 to $20,000.
